Louisiana Business Owner Booked on Arson Charge
Fire officials say co-owner of an Alexandria, La., business has been arrested after he allegedly tried to set fire to his business in November.
The Town Talk reports Nafiz Musleh was booked Friday on a charge of aggravated arson.
Officials say Musleh is a co-owner of the Skye Mart with two other owners.
It was unclear whether Musleh had an attorney.
